Problem

 

Soft LOD fading does not seem to work when setting surface min/max parent to 0 for surface individual distance fading. In this case surfaces just appear/disappear without fade transition (see road surfaces in test case)

 

Soft LOD fade happens when setting surfaces Min/Max parent to 1, but then of course all surfaces fade in/out at the same parent-relative distance.

I know this issue. Soft fade LODs can't work with non 1 LOD parents now. I will fix this bug only for symmetry min/max surface parents. In next update. samples/objects/lods_3 will shows this technique.

ok, but there might be also a fade problem for symmetry min/max = 1 LOD parent, as you can see on the attached screenshot. Please try to reproduce problem with the provided test case and following steps.

 

  1. set LOD min/max parents for all road surfaces to 1
  2. Focus camera on road top level node to set camera rotation pivot to center of geometry
  3. zoom in until road network is visible/fading in
  4. rotate around geometry pivot

 

From different camera positions different fade levels are visible, but I would expect more or less constant fade level as camera distance should be the same when rotating around parent pivot (screenshots taken from opposite view directions).
